UK economy shrinks for second month in a row

The UK economy shrank for the second month in a row in October as concerns about the Budget continued to weigh on confidence. Official figures showed a 0.1% drop, despite expectations that the economy would return to growth after a fall in September. Poet Helal Hafiz passes away

Noted poet Helal Hafiz passed away in Dhaka on Friday afternoon. He was 76. The Bangla Academy Award winning poet was declared dead when he was taken to Bangabandhu Sheikh Mujib Medical University (BSMMU). 85 Bangladeshi return from Lebanon

A total of 85 Bangladeshi citizens returned home from war-torn Lebanon on Friday. They returned on an Ethiopian flight. Officials from the government and the International Organization for Migration (IOM) welcome the returnees at the airport, said a foreign ministry press release. Oil supply to rise in 2025 despite OPEC cuts: IEA

Oil supply is set to outpace global demand next year even as OPEC+ members extended cuts in efforts to prop up prices, the International Energy Agency said Thursday.
